Client
Sight & Sound Magazine, British Film Institute
Brief
Create a spot illustration about how people seem to have lost the ability to feel uncomfortable watching scary films, and so mask that by laughing inappropriately. I had two days from receiving the brief to executing the final idea, and I played with the example of Hannibal Lector (Silence of the Lambs) as a comedian. See my sketches and development below.

Sketches and development
I presented two ideas, one with Hannibal in his mask as a clown, and one with him as a comedian

The editor selected the “killer comedy” idea.
I added a halftone effect to add texture, and lengthened the illustration to their requested dimensions.
I then presented them four options to choose from, from which the final was selected.
